Indian Planning Commission has estimated a requirement of Rs 2, 027, 169 crores (US $ 494 Billion) as investment in infrastructure during the Eleventh Plan period. Of this, the requirement for Railways is anticipated as Rs 2, 80, 000 crores (including Rs 30, 000 crores only for the Dedicated Freight Corridor). As much as Rs 2, 32, 400 crores (83%) of this requirement is expected to be met by investment from the public sector. The need for considerable increase in internal generation of resources for such investment had been realized by the Indian Railways a long time back. However, focused efforts in this direction commenced in 2001 when the idea of setting-up a special purpose vehicle to generate non-tariff revenues through commercial exploitation of railway land took shape. The efforts culminated in the constitution of Rail Land Development Authority (RLDA) on 1.11.2006.
